Nonsulfonated aromatic amines

Free and bound nonsulfonated aromatic amines were determined in allura red by ion-pair chromatography after reduction with dithionite, diazotization with sodium nitrite, and coupling with R-salt (202). [Pg.558]

Sunset yellow was separated from its subsidiary dye l-p-sulfophenylazo-2-naphthol-3,6-disulfonic acid trisodium salt (195) and from its intermediates sulfanilic acid and Schaeffer s salt (194) by means of ion-pair HPLC. Ion-pair chromatography has also been used to determine free and bound nonsulfonated aromatic amines in sunset yellow after reduction with dithionite, diazotization with sodium nitrite, and coupling with R-salt (202). [Pg.559]

Carcinogenity and toxicity must be checked therefore not only for dyes but also for the impurities therein contained and their degradation products. A number of these nonsulfonated aromatic amines (NAAS) have been found to be carcinogenic to humans and animals. [Pg.900]

Allied with the chromatography of imidazoles have been methods of estimation of the compounds, particularly those of biological importance, either on the chromatograms or after elution. Most workers have used diazotized aromatic amines as colorimetric reagents,53,277-285 particularly nonsulfonated diazotized aniline derivatives.281-285 Mosebach et aZ.286 initially hydrolyzed. -substituted imidazoles with 10 A hydrochloric acid before separating the compounds by ion-exchange and paper chromatographic techniques prior to estimation.
